【文件属性】:
文件名称:zigler:lix剂中的Zig Nifs
文件大小:137KB
文件格式:ZIP
更新时间:2021-05-10 07:53:43
Elixir
齐格勒
库测试状态:
安装
齐格勒是,并且封装可以通过添加安装zigler你在依赖列表mix.exs :
def deps do
[
{ :zigler , " ~> 0.7.2 " , runtime: false }
]
end
文献资料
可以在上找到文档。
当前支持的平台
Linux
FreeBSD(已测试,但未接受CI)
MacOS(我相信它可以工作,但仍未经过官方测试)
开箱即用地支持神经交叉编译。
Zig Nifs让一切变得简单
如果您可以像在C语言中使用asm关键字那样轻松地制作NIF,那不是很好吗?
现在,可以使用Zig的魔力实现这一目标。
defmodule ExampleZig do
use Zig
~Z"""
/// nif: example_fun/2
fn example_fun(value1: f64, value2: